Crack the Uncrackable Bitcoin Mnemonic Slot Game

A unique Bitcoin slot game called Mnemonic Slots, launched years ago on BitcoinTak, has become a hit among BTC enthusiasts. The premise is simple: Spin the reels to generate a Bitcoin seed phrase that could unlock any Bitcoin wallet in the world, maybe even Satoshi’s. The catch? The chances of winning are so small they are practically invisible.

How the Mnemonic Slot Works

The game is free to play, and it operates on real-world cryptographic principles. Here is the simple 1-2-3:

  1. The Spin: You hit ‘Spin’ and a random 12-word seed phrase is generated.
  2. The Conversion: The site performs a ‘cryptographic conversion,’ instantly turning those 12 words into a Bitcoin Public Address.
  3. The Check: The site pings the Bitcoin network to see if that specific address holds a balance.

If you were to win, you would theoretically hold the “Master Key” to that account, giving you total control over the funds. But don’t quit your day job just yet—the math is not on your side.

The Odds of Winning

Before you spin, the game reminds you: “Only 5.4 Duodecillion Different Combinations! Someone’s got to win, why not you?”

To understand those odds, you need to think beyond a standard lottery. To put it simply, there are roughly 57 million Bitcoin addresses with money in them. Finding one of them by guessing is like trying to find one specific atom inside a mountain the size of Mount Everest.

How big is 5.4 Duodecillion?

Let’s compare it to some big things.

  • The Lottery: You are roughly 1 trillion times more likely to win the Powerball jackpot back-to-back.
  • The Ocean: There are more combinations in this game than there are drops of water in all the Earth’s oceans.
  • The Universe: If you checked a trillion phrases every second, it would take you 27 trillion times longer than the age of the universe to see them all.

Why Failing is a Good Thing

Although the game maybe loses its thrill once you realise the chances of winning are so small, you are more likely to go play at a Bitcoin slot casino. But the lesson remains and is an important one: Bitcoin seed phrases are an incredibly secure way to protect your Bitcoin if stored correctly. 

This game is reinforcing one of the cardinal rules of owning crypto and one of the ways people most commonly lose crypto: store your seed phrase somewhere offline and secure.

The GENIUS Act Is Already Law. Banks Shouldn’t Try to Rewrite It Now

The GENIUS Act Is Already Law. Banks Shouldn’t Try to Rewrite It Now

The post The GENIUS Act Is Already Law. Banks Shouldn’t Try to Rewrite It Now app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. Healthy competition drives innovation and better products for consumers; it is at the center of American economic leadership. Unfortunately, now that the bipartisan GENIUS Act has been signed into law, major legacy financial institutions seem to be having second thoughts about the innovations that stablecoins can bring to financial markets. Bank lobbying groups and public affairs teams have been peppering Congress with complaints about the law, urging members to reopen debate and introduce changes to the legislation that will ensure the stablecoin market doesn’t grow too quickly, protecting banks’ profits and stifling consumer choice. This reactionary response is both overblown and unnecessary. What legacy financial firms should do instead is embrace competition and offer exciting new products and services that consumers want, not try to kneecap emerging players through anti-innovation rules and regulations. The GENIUS Act was carefully designed with a thorough bipartisan process to strengthen consumer safeguards, ensure regulatory oversight, and preserve financial stability. Efforts to roll back its provisions are less about protecting families and more about protecting entrenched banking interests from the competition that helps ensure the U.S. banking system stays the strongest and most innovative in the world. Critics warn that allowing stablecoins to provide rewards could lead to massive deposit outflows from community banks, with figures as high as $6.6 trillion cited. But closer examination shows this fear is unfounded. A July 2025 analysis by consulting firm Charles River Associates found no statistically significant relationship between stablecoin adoption and community bank deposit outflows. In fact, the overwhelming majority of stablecoin reserves remain in the traditional financial system — either in commercial bank accounts or in short-term Treasuries — where they continue to support liquidity and credit in the broader U.S. economy.
